Transferring Credit from Another Institution

Course Eligibility

The Mathematics Department will approve a course for transfer credit only if it is offered by a mathematics or statistics department and is highly comparable in both content and level to a course offered by the Applied Mathematics Department for academic credit toward graduation.

Courses are not eligible for transfer credit if any of the following are true:

  • The course is taught in a high school to high school students (even if the college provides a transcript).
  • The course is used to satisfy high school graduation requirements.
  • The course is labeled “college algebra” or “pre-calculus.”

Distance Learning Courses

Credit will not be given for distance learning courses. Students are strongly advised to investigate these policies before taking a distance-learning course to be sure credit can be applied to the requirement that needs to be satisfied.

Student Procedure for Requesting Transfer Credit

Submit information about the course including at least a detailed course description or outline of topics covered and the textbook used for the course. A faculty member will review your request and contact you with a decision.
